recordMyDesktop
recordMyDesktop is a free and open-source screencasting tool for Linux systems. It allows users to capture desktop activity into the Ogg Theora format, providing a simple and effective solution for creating video recordings of their screen. by Martin Nordholts

SimpleScreenRecorder
SimpleScreenRecorder is a powerful and straightforward screencasting application designed specifically for Linux users. It prioritizes simplicity and performance, offering a lightweight solution for capturing your desktop activity, recording games, and creating video tutorials without unnecessary complexity.
